Output abb04be8be5d1e9a929b60e30d48c5d2580b34de222d20e29ab209e7bea38794:0

value
58366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cea8bc184e691e34aaf86954480a5a1ebdccfbcd OP_EQUAL
address
2NC5wKhMwWUrkrnMhNYNmabPkTRZRqZZsQ1
transaction
abb04be8be5d1e9a929b60e30d48c5d2580b34de222d20e29ab209e7bea38794
confirmations
98786
spent
true